What is the difference between Senior Vendor Risk Analyst vs Vendor Risk Analyst?
| Aspect | Senior Vendor Risk Analyst | Vendor Risk Analyst |
|---|---|---|
| Certifications | CRISC, CISA, or similar | Entry-level certifications or none |
| Experience | 5+ years in risk management or vendor assessment | 1-3 years in vendor risk or related fields |
| Work Environment | Corporate, financial, or technology sectors | Similar industries, often entry-level roles |
| Responsibilities | Leading risk assessments, developing policies, mentoring | Conducting vendor evaluations, supporting risk processes |
The main difference between a Senior Vendor Risk Analyst and a Vendor Risk Analyst lies in experience, responsibilities, and certifications. The senior role involves leadership, advanced risk assessments, and strategic planning, while the vendor risk analyst typically focuses on supporting assessments and data collection. Both roles are vital in managing third-party risks within organizations, but the senior position requires more expertise and oversight.

This senior individual-contributor role sits in the First Line of Defense and translates enterprise risk, data governance, technology, information security, privacy, and records management requirements into practical execution for HR. Workstream leadership, executive reporting, and decision support make up the largest share of the work, alongside risk assessment and governance analysis. You will own assigned work independently and produce management-ready deliverables with limited rework.
Deep expertise across every risk discipline is not expected.
Responsibilities
Risk analysis and governance
- Lead HR data risk assessments, reviews, and governance activities, and analyze what enterprise policies, standards, and controls mean for HR processes, applications, reporting, analytics, vendors, and technology.
- Assess materiality and recommend proportionate responses grounded in control objectives, business impact, and applicable requirements.
- Evaluate control objectives, evidence, ownership, dependencies, issues, exceptions, and remediation; identify gaps, inconsistencies, emerging risks, and unresolved questions.
- Frame complex issues into clear management decisions with options, tradeoffs, and a recommended path forward - not just a list of problems.
- Escalate material risk decisions, unresolved ownership, exceptions, significant dependencies, and matters requiring formal governance or management acceptance.
- Work spans access and information security; data governance, quality, and reporting; data sharing, lifecycle, and records management; third-party and vendor risk; and analytics, AI, cloud, and emerging technology.
Workstream leadership
- Independently lead the risk analysis and execution coordination for assigned HR Data Risk projects and workstreams.
- Turn ambiguous assignments into clear outcomes, milestones, actions, dependencies, deliverables, and definitions of completion.
- Distinguish governance, oversight, and decision responsibilities from execution owned by business, technology, vendor, or enterprise partners - and surface dependencies rather than absorbing work that belongs elsewhere.
- Coordinate across HR, Technology, Risk, and other enterprise partners; facilitate working sessions, document decisions and actions, and drive follow-up.
- Identify blockers, changing requirements, ownership gaps, and competing priorities, and escalate appropriately.
- Right-size scope where practical minimum requirements still maintain appropriate risk coverage.
Executive reporting and decision support
- Build polished, visually effective presentations, dashboards, scorecards, and portfolio reporting for management and executive audiences.
- Synthesize complex, fragmented, or incomplete information into clear analysis, recommendations, and decision materials.
- Translate detailed workstream information into concise leadership narratives focused on what changed, why it matters, and what decision or action is required - covering risk posture, key risks and dependencies, operational impact, upcoming milestones, and recommendations.
- Analyze across workstreams to surface trends, recurring issues, emerging risks, and capacity or dependency concerns requiring management attention.
Quality and ways of working
- Review risk documentation, presentations, dashboards, and trackers for accuracy, completeness, consistency, and unsupported conclusions before materials advance.
- Build reusable templates, trackers, playbooks, and decision tools, and identify opportunities to automate, standardize, or simplify recurring reporting, tracking, and evidence collection.
Qualifications
- Five or more years of progressively responsible experience in risk management, operational or technology risk, information security risk, data governance, compliance, audit, controls, risk transformation, or a related discipline; or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
- Demonstrated risk and control judgment - applying risk identification, control objectives, evidence, issues, remediation, exceptions, and escalation in practice, not familiarity with the concepts alone.
- Demonstrated experience independently leading complex projects, assessments, workstreams, or cross-functional initiatives through to defined outcomes.
- Proven ability to assess materiality, organize ambiguous or incomplete information, and develop practical, proportionate recommendations.
- Strong project-management skills across milestones, dependencies, actions, risks, decisions, and competing priorities.
- Advanced PowerPoint skills for executive-ready presentations, and strong Excel skills with experience building dashboards, scorecards, or management reporting.
- Strong written and verbal communication, with the ability to translate complex risk, business, or technical information into clear, concise language.
- Strong facilitation and stakeholder-management skills, including working across organizational boundaries.
- Sound judgment handling highly sensitive and confidential information.
- Ability to work independently while recognizing when a matter requires escalation, additional expertise, or a management decision.

Navy Federal Credit Union, based in Vienna, Virginia, United States, is a significant player in the financial services industry. Their official website is navyfederal.org. With its roots dating back to 1933, it was initially established to provide credit to Navy members. Over the years, Navy Federal has magnified its scope, evolving into a full-service credit union serving all branches of the military, the Department of Defense, veterans, and their families. The company’s core values include integrity, service, education, and leadership. Navy Federal aims to be the most preferred and trusted financial institution serving the military and their families.
